UNECA Team Engages Ministry of Health on Strengthening Africa’s Pharmaceutical Sector

 𝐍𝐚𝐢𝐫𝐨𝐛𝐢, 𝐊𝐞𝐧𝐲𝐚 – 𝟐𝟓𝐭𝐡 𝐅𝐞𝐛𝐫𝐮𝐚𝐫𝐲 𝟐𝟎𝟐𝟓 

A delegation from the United Nations Economic Commission for Africa (UNECA) paid a courtesy call to Principal Secretary for Medical Services, Mr. Harry Kimtai, and the Head of the Directorate of Health Products and Technologies, Dr. Tom Menge, at Afya House.  

The UNECA team, consisting of Ms. Jane Karonga, Kamogelo Mampane, and Dr. Edward Kamamia, outlined key areas for collaboration aimed at strengthening Africa’s pharmaceutical sector.

 The discussions focused on promoting a Centralized Pooled Procurement Mechanism to enhance access to essential medicines, supporting local production of medicines to improve supply chain resilience, and strengthening regulatory functions for medicines across the continent. 

 The mission emphasized the need to leverage partnerships with key continental and global organizations, including Africa CDC, AfCFTA, AMA, AUC, AUDA-NEPAD, IGAD, WHO, and UNIDO, to drive these initiatives forward. 

This engagement underscores the Ministry’s commitment to enhancing pharmaceutical systems, ensuring access to quality medicines, and fostering sustainable healthcare solutions for Kenya and the broader African region said the PS.
